This is the back of a one pound banknote issued by the Royal Bank of Scotland on 3 January 1938.

The back illustrates the head office in Edinburgh on the left and the chief office in Glasgow on the right.

In the late 19th century the Royal Bank of Scotland began absorbing other banks and forming branches. In the 20th century it even acquired various English banks. In 1969 it merged with Scotland's largest bank, the National Commercial Bank of Scotland Ltd.
